Pregunta: How can parents teach children to obey rules?

Análisis

1. When answering this question, you can talk about different methods parents can use to help children understand and follow rules. For example, parents can set a good example by following rules themselves, explain the reasons behind the rules, and use positive reinforcement when children behave well. 2. You can also mention that consistency and clear communication are important. Parents should be patient and supportive, helping children see the benefits of following rules, rather than just punishing them when they make mistakes. Giving real-life examples, like setting routines at home or rewarding good behavior, can make your answer more convincing.
